1. Understanding Injection Molds:
Injection molds are meticulously designed tools used to shape and manufacture components for home electronics. By injecting molten material, such as plastic, into a mold cavity, these molds enable the production of intricate and precise parts. The molds are typically made of high-strength steel or aluminum, ensuring durability and longevity.
2. The Manufacturing Process:
The process of creating an injection mold involves several stages. It begins with an initial design phase, where engineers create a blueprint based on product specifications. Next, the mold is fabricated using advanced machinery and techniques, ensuring accuracy and precision. Afterward, the mold undergoes testing and adjustments to ensure optimal performance.
3. Advantages of Injection Molds for Home Electronics:
Injection molds offer numerous advantages in the manufacturing of home electronics. Firstly, they allow for high-volume production, ensuring efficiency and cost-effectiveness. Additionally, injection molds enable the creation of complex shapes and intricate details, enhancing the overall design of electronic components. Moreover, these molds facilitate rapid production cycles, meeting market demands efficiently.
4. Applications in the Home Electronics Industry:
The applications of injection molds in the home electronics industry are vast. They are used in the production of components for televisions, audio systems, kitchen appliances, electronic devices, and much more. Injection molds enable the creation of casings, buttons, connectors, and other intricate parts that are crucial for the functionality and aesthetics of these devices.
5. Quality Control and Maintenance:
To ensure the longevity and performance of injection molds, regular maintenance is essential. Mold maintenance includes cleaning, lubrication, and inspection to prevent defects and optimize the manufacturing process. Implementing quality control measures is also crucial, as it allows for the identification and rectification of any issues that may arise during production.
